The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) will host its third cryptocurrency policy roundtable on April 25th, focusing specifically on the subject of custody issues. During this meeting, newly appointed Chairman Paul S. Atkins will deliver opening remarks, with SEC commissioners Caroline Crenshaw, Mark Uyeda, and Hester Peirce also in attendance. The agenda encompasses various aspects of custody, including the roles of broker-dealers, investment advisers, and investment companies. A diverse group of industry experts, such as Jason Allegrante from Fireblocks, Terrence Dempsey from Fidelity Digital Assets, Rachel Anderika from Anchorage Digital Bank, and Baylor Myers from BitGo, will also participate in this crucial discussion.
